With the increasing awareness of women’s health, gynecological disease prevention has become an important part of modern healthcare management. Gynecological diseases can affect women of different ages and may influence physical health, reproductive function, and overall quality of life. Through scientific prevention methods, regular health management, and improved medical awareness, women can better protect their health and reduce the risks associated with common gynecological conditions.

Gynecological disease prevention focuses on early awareness, healthy lifestyle habits, regular examinations, and effective health management. Many gynecological problems may develop gradually without obvious symptoms in the early stages, making regular medical check-ups an important approach for identifying potential risks. Professional examinations can help detect abnormalities earlier and provide opportunities for timely health guidance and treatment.

Maintaining a healthy lifestyle plays an essential role in gynecological disease prevention. Balanced nutrition, regular physical activity, adequate rest, and good stress management contribute to overall health and help support the normal function of the body. A healthy immune system and stable physical condition can provide better protection against various health challenges. Women are encouraged to develop positive daily habits and pay attention to changes in their bodies.

Personal hygiene is another important aspect of gynecological disease prevention. Proper hygiene practices can help maintain a healthy environment and reduce the risk of certain infections. Choosing suitable personal care products, maintaining cleanliness, and following healthy routines are important steps in daily health management. However, excessive cleaning or improper care methods may disturb the natural balance of the body, so scientific approaches are recommended.

Regular gynecological examinations are considered an effective method for health monitoring. Different stages of life may require different health management strategies, and professional medical advice can help women understand their individual needs. Routine examinations allow healthcare providers to evaluate health conditions, identify possible concerns, and provide appropriate recommendations. Early detection often supports better management and improves health outcomes.
